Technologien, Praktiken, Frameworks: Im Leistungsportfolio eines #Digitalisierungsverwirklichers stecken eine Menge Fachbegriffe. Unser Glossar schlaut auf, von Accessibility bis Zero-ETL.
Wie wird das Web für alle zugänglich? Accessibility stellt sicher, dass digitale Inhalte von Menschen mit und ohne Einschränkungen genutzt werden können.
Agile Coaching bietet gezielte Unterstützung für Teams und Führungskräfte, um agile Methoden umzusetzen und Veränderungen in der Arbeitsweise zu verankern.
Wie wird Agilität erfolgreich umgesetzt? Agile Trainings vermitteln Methoden und Mindset. Der Schlüssel zu dynamischen Teams?
Wie entstehen intuitive Apps? Die Apple Human Interface Guidelines sorgen für einheitliches, zugängliches und nutzerfreundliches Design.
Wie lassen sich Testfälle optimieren? Der Äquivalenzklassentest teilt Eingaben in Klassen mit gleichem Verhalten, um Software umfassend zu prüfen.
Asynchrone Programmierung einfach erklärt: Definition, Funktionsweise, Vorteile sowie Unterschiede zu Multithreading.
Ab 2025 verpflichtet das BFSG Unternehmen zur Barrierefreiheit – ein Meilenstein für inklusive Teilhabe und digitale Gleichstellung.
Wie lässt sich Software ohne Codekenntnis testen? Der Black-Box-Test fokussiert sich auf Funktionalität – aus Sicht der Nutzer*innen.
Was bedeutet Change Detection? Erfahre, wie React, Angular und Vue UI-Änderungen erkennen und warum das für Performance entscheidend ist.
Ein CCoE ist ein spezialisiertes Team, das sich um die Planung, Implementierung und Verwaltung der Cloud-Strategie und -Technologie im Unternehmen kümmert.
Mit einem effizienten Cloud Cost Management Prozess sorgen wir für einen optimierten Betrieb und heben das volle Potenzial Ihrer Cloud Solution.
Public Clouds, Private Clouds, Infrastructure as Code, Platform as a Service, Software as a Service ... Das alles liegt beim Cloud Service Provider.
Der Component Lifecycle umfasst die Einbindungs-, Aktualisierungs- und Ablösungsphase einer Komponente sowie zugehörige Lifecycle-Hooks.
Configuration Management stellt sicher, dass IT-Systeme konsistent konfiguriert und dokumentiert sind, um Stabilität und Effizienz zu gewährleisten.
Consulting bietet gezielte Unterstützung, um Geschäftsprozesse zu optimieren, Herausforderungen zu meistern und strategische Ziele effektiv zu erreichen.
Continuous Deployment (CD) ist eine Softwareentwicklungsstrategie, bei der Codeänderungen automatisch in die Produktionsumgebung übertragen werden.
Continuous Integration (CI) ist eine weit verbreitete Praxis, bei der Codeänderungen automatisiert in ein gemeinsames Softwareprojekt integriert werden.
Wie behält man den Überblick über alle Datenquellen? Ein Data Catalog organisiert und dokumentiert Datenbestände. Der Weg zu effizienter Datenverwaltung?
Data Contracts sorgen für klare Regeln und höchste Datenqualität in einem Unternehmen. Doch was genau sind Data Contracts?
Data Lakes bieten grenzenlosen Speicher für Rohdaten. Doch welche Vorteile gibt es noch und in welchen Bereichen werden sie eingesetzt?
Wie hängen Data Lakehouse, Data Lake und Data Warehouse zusammen? Wie funktioniert ein Data Lakehouse und welche Vorteile gibt es?
Erfahren Sie mehr über Data Mesh als State-of-the-Art-Ansatz für analytische Daten und die Vorteile der Domain Ownership.
Problem, Zielgruppe, Datenauswahl und Quellen: Erfahren Sie, wie Data Products im Data Mesh erstellt werden und warum sie eine zentrale Rolle spielen.
Wie können Daten zentral und strukturiert verwaltet werden? Ein Data Warehouse bietet eine konsolidierte Plattform für Analyse und Reporting.
Wie wird Datenmanagement agil und effizient? DataOps optimiert Datenprozesse in Echtzeit. Der Weg zu schnellerer Wertschöpfung?
Wie strategisch wird Design genutzt? Design Maturity zeigt, wie tief nutzerzentrierte und kollaborative Methoden im Unternehmen verankert sind.
Wie lassen sich komplexe Probleme schnell lösen? Der Design Sprint bündelt Kreativität, Struktur und Nutzertests – und liefert in kürzester Zeit Ergebnisse.
Wie bleibt Design konsistent? Ein Design System bündelt wiederverwendbare Komponenten und klare Regeln – für Effizienz und einheitliche Nutzererlebnisse.
DesignOps (Design Operations) bezeichnet die organisatorischen und operativen Praktiken, die darauf abzielen, Designteams effizienter arbeiten zu lassen.
DevSecOps integriert Sicherheitsmaßnahmen direkt in den Entwicklungszyklus und sorgt so für sichere und effiziente Softwarebereitstellung.
Das Document Object Model (DOM) beschreibt die Struktur von HTML-Dokumenten. DOM, Virtual DOM und Shadow DOM im Vergleich.
Event Handling beschreibt die Verarbeitung von Benutzer- und Systemereignissen in Webanwendungen.
Event Propagation bezeichnet die Ausbreitung von Ereignissen im DOM-Baum. Sie ist Grundlage der Ereignisverarbeitung in JavaScript.
Wie lassen sich unerwartete Fehler aufdecken? Exploratives Testen kombiniert Intuition und Erfahrung, um Software dynamisch zu prüfen.
Facilitation ist die neutrale Begleitung von Gruppenprozessen. Ziel ist es, Zusammenarbeit, Selbstorganisation und nachhaltige Ergebnisse zu ermöglichen.
Cloud Solutions versprechen Skalierbarkeit und Kosteneffizienz. Sie möchten dieses Potenzial heben? Dann benötigen Sie eine FinOps-Strategie.
Flight Levels bieten einen ganzheitlichen Ansatz, um agile Praktiken über alle Ebenen hinweg zu koordinieren und strategische Ziele effektiv zu erreichen.
Bilder, Videos, Zusammenfassungen: Die Anwendungsbereiche der generativen KI sind vielfältig. Doch was genau steckt hinter diesem Teilgebiet der KI?
Wie entsteht visuelle Ordnung und Bedeutung? Gestaltprinzipien helfen, visuelle Reize zu strukturieren – für klarere Nutzerführung und stimmige Gestaltung.
Wo treten in der Software die meisten Fehler auf? Die Grenzwertanalyse prüft systematisch Übergänge an den Rändern von Eingabebereichen.
Was macht iOS besonders? Das Apple-Betriebssystem bietet Sicherheit, Benutzerfreundlichkeit und eine enge Integration von Hard- und Software.
Wie wird der iPhone-Homescreen smarter? iOS Widgets zeigen aktuelle Infos auf einen Blick – personalisierbar, interaktiv und ganz ohne App-Start.
Wie bleibt ein Unternehmen zukunftsfähig? Eine IT-Strategie setzt klare Ziele und schafft die Basis für erfolgreiche Digitalisierung.
Warum kaufen Menschen ein Produkt? Die JTBD-Methode analysiert konkrete Nutzeraufgaben – und liefert neue Impulse für Innovation und Serviceentwicklung.
Das menschliche Hirn als Vorbild - Künstliche Intelligenz wird als bahnbrechende Technologie angesehen. Doch was genau hat es damit auf sich?
Lazy Loading ist eine Technik zur Optimierung von Ladezeiten, bei der Inhalte wie Bilder oder iFrames erst bei Bedarf geladen werden.
Wie wird UX agil und effizient? Lean UX verbindet Design Thinking mit schlanken Prozessen – für schnelle Validierung und bessere Nutzererlebnisse.
Wie wird moderner JavaScript-Code lauffähig? Module Bundler bündeln Dateien und Abhängigkeiten – für optimierte Webanwendungen.
Was macht Native Apps so stark? Sie sind speziell für ein Betriebssystem entwickelt – für optimale Performance und nahtlose Geräteintegration.
Wie werden Projekte erfolgreich umgesetzt? Requirements Engineering definiert und dokumentiert Anforderungen präzise. Die Basis für reibungslose Abläufe?
Wie bleibt Webdesign flexibel? Responsive Design sorgt für eine optimale Nutzererfahrung – unabhängig von Bildschirmgröße oder Gerät.
Enge Zusammenarbeit und flexible Anpassung an sich änderende Forderungen sind zwei Outcomes von Scrum. Doch was genau versteht man darunter?
Ohne diese Person läuft kein agiler Scrum-Prozess. Der Scrum Master erklärt die Theorie, Praktiken und Regeln. Aber wie genau macht man das?
Wie laden Webseiten schneller? Server-Side Rendering erstellt HTML bereits auf dem Server – für bessere Performance und SEO.
Wie lassen sich Fehlerkosten senken? Shift Left bringt Tests und Qualitätssicherung früh in den Entwicklungsprozess – für Effizienz und bessere Software.
Wie funktionieren moderne Web-Apps im Browser? Single-Page Applications laden Inhalte dynamisch nach – für schnelle, app-ähnliche Nutzererlebnisse.
Was macht erfolgreiche Zusammenarbeit aus? Soft Skills wie Kommunikation, Empathie und Führungskraft sind entscheidend für den Erfolg im Berufsleben.
Wie bleibt Software robust und skalierbar? Software Architektur legt das Fundament – für Struktur, Effizienz und langfristige Entwicklungsfähigkeit.
Wie bleiben Anwendungen konsistent und reaktionsfähig? State Management organisiert Daten und Zustände – für stabile Abläufe in Apps.
Wie gelingt UI-Design effizienter? SwiftUI setzt auf deklaratives Programmieren – für dynamische, wartungsarme Oberflächen auf iOS, macOS & Co.
Wie lassen sich Tests skalieren? Testautomatisierung ersetzt manuelle Routinen – für schnellere Zyklen und zuverlässige Ergebnisse.
Wie sorgen TDD, BDD und ATDD für bessere Softwarequalität? Durch Tests im Mittelpunkt verbessern sich Codequalität und Zusammenarbeit.
Die Testpyramide priorisiert Unit-, Integrations- und End-to-End-Tests – für stabile, wartbare und gut getestete Software.
Wie lassen sich Tests gezielt einordnen? Die Testquadranten helfen, technische und geschäftliche Tests systematisch zu planen.
Wie werden Webanwendungen schlanker? Tree Shaking entfernt ungenutzten Code aus JavaScript-Bundles – für kleinere Dateien und bessere Performance.
Wie lassen sich Anforderungen strukturieren? User Story Mapping schafft Übersicht und hilft, Nutzerbedürfnisse in den Entwicklungsprozess einzubinden.
Wie wird Aufmerksamkeit im Design gelenkt? Die visuelle Hierarchie strukturiert Inhalte nach Relevanz – für bessere Nutzerführung und klare Kommunikation.
Wie wird Technik für alle zugänglich? VoiceOver liest Bildschirminhalte laut vor – und macht iOS-Geräte auch ohne Sicht bedienbar.
Wie lässt sich Code gezielt prüfen? Der White-Box-Test analysiert interne Strukturen – für mehr Sicherheit, Transparenz und Testabdeckung.
Was bewegt das Apple-Ökosystem? Die WWDC zeigt neue Technologien, Frameworks und Tools – und gibt Einblicke in die Zukunft von iOS, macOS & Co.
Wie entstehen Apps für iPhone, iPad & Co.? Xcode bündelt Design, Code und Debugging – für native Apple-Entwicklung in einem Tool.
Wie gelingt Datenintegration ohne komplexe Prozesse? Zero-ETL verbindet Datenquellen direkt. Der nächste Schritt zu effizienteren Datenflüssen?